Luna Passes 1000 residents

Population Migration / Travel

2034CE
18/3

Less than 8 years after the formation of the colony on Luna, there are 1000 people at one time on Luna. At this time there are a total of only around 1400 people off of Earth, so it is seen as quite a momentous occasion.


Overall, this is not too much of a marker. Without genetic augmentation that is currently unavailable, Luna will not be a colony so much as a place to work. The sole reason for the large population is the Helium3 refinement process, as well as the superconductor extrusion. Without these activities, nearly all of the current residents of the moon would leave. On average, they only stay for a year or so each, but there has been construction of a shallow spinning bowl, which would allow for 0.3 g, often seen as the minimum.
